The only things exclusive to platinum are slots and color palettes. Color palettes are purely cosmetic and have no bearing on the game. Slots offer no in game advantage, purely the convenience of not having to sell older items. If you didn't buy slots with your starter plat that's your mistake. Everything else is accessible without paying: every level, every frame and every weapon.

 

Although I'd say platinum prices do need a rebalancing, with the availability of coupons they're slightly better. Founders is also a good deal at the moment. Offering platinum for free though is not going to happen though.
